FHKIX vs. FIQFX
FHKIX (Fidelity Advisor China Region Fund Class I) and FIQFX (Fidelity Advisor China Region Fund Class Z) are both China Equities funds from Fidelity. Over the past 5 years, FHKIX returned 9.24%/yr vs 9.38%/yr for FIQFX. With a 1.00 correlation, they move nearly in lockstep. FHKIX charges 0.93%/yr vs 0.80%/yr for FIQFX.

Correlation
The correlation between FHKIX and FIQFX is 1.00 - these two move nearly in lockstep. At this level, holding both provides almost no diversification benefit. If you already own one, adding the other does little to reduce portfolio risk.
